A KT-1 training aircraft of the Turkish army crashed into the Aegean Sea on Friday, Report informs, citing Daily Sabah.
The Ministry of National Defense announced that two pilots aboard were rescued.
The cause of the accident that took place off the coast of Foça, a district in the western province of Izmir, is not yet known. The aircraft took off from a military base in Izmir, which is home to the Second Main Jet Base Command.
